    Quote Originally Posted by HAcoreRD View Post
    context. also if i know them.
    i should elaborate on this.

    If someone on WoW says "You stupid idiot, I'm gonna f*cking kill you" I'd lol

    If someone I knew, or messaged me on facebook and said it I'd be a little more worried, mostly because i have means of possibly finding who they are. Also for a threat to be treated as such I think it needs to be specific.

    Example: "You are a piece of shit. I'm gonna smash your f*cking head in with a goddamn hammer tonight. Then we'll see who's laughing!"

    Cops take the above more..."serious" because in that sentence there's a time frame (tonight) and a method (hammer + head)
